  11. The Contradictions of Fair Hope is a new documentary film directed by S. Epatha Merkerson and Rockell Metcalf In July of 1865. Over 4 million slaves have been freed. Forced to roam the antebellum countryside, many of them are ill prepared and unable to cope with the realities of their new-found freedom. This documentary examines a little known aspect of American history, when newly freed slaves throughout the South formed “benevolent societies” to respond to abject hunger, illness and the fear of a pauper’s grave. The documentary sets the stage in rural Alabama, prior to Emancipation, and traces the development, struggles, contributions and gradual loss of traditio…

  24. FB Post: “Goodreads Ad: Yesterday, I pulled the plug on my Goodreads display ad for my novel. After a couple of months of using two different ads, there were only 10 clicks. I only paid for the clicks, not the views (which they say were lots). I bid between $1.00 and $2.00 per click. It was good to experience but I'd rather spend my ad money on AALBC and getting in readers' inboxes.” Question in Response: “What is AALBC like as far as pricing and visitors to their site actually making purchases?”

    Several years ago AALBC.com, following the lead of industry leaders like Kirkus, began offering fee based book reviews. This service was also added in reaction to the on going problem is receiving FAR more requests for book reviews than we could afford to pay writers to write. The fee based book review guarantees a review written by a professional book reviewer in 6 weeks or less. We continue to write and publish free (free to the author) book reviews, so the problem of receiving more requests than we can handle persists You may have noticed a recent increase in the number of authors posting information about their books on the website with some explic…
